Lithuania - Turnover of Motion Picture, Video and Television Programme Post-production
Since 2014, Lithuania Turnover of Motion Picture, Video and Television Programme Post-Production rose 24.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 19 comparing other countries in Turnover of Motion Picture, Video and Television Programme Post-Production at €7.3 Million. Lithuania is overtaken by Austria, which was ranked number 18 at €14.5 Million and is followed by Slovenia at €6.3 Million. United Kingdom lead the ranking with €2,217 Million in 2019, a growth of 39.9% compared to 2018. Spain, France and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lithuania recorded the best 5 years average growth at +24.9% per year, while France witnessed the worst performance at -7.4% per year.
